Wednesday, November 4, 2009 Chelsea's sporting director Frank Arnesen has revealed he is keeping a close eye on the development of Benfica winger, and tormentor of Everton, Angel Di Maria. Di Maria is an Argentina international and showcased his talents on the European stage when playing a starring role in Benfica's 5-0 humiliation of Everton at the Estadio da Luz on October 22.
